Barnstaple Theory Test Centre

North Devon learners studying for their theory test typically head to Barnstaple Theory Test Centre, whether they’re coming from Bideford, Braunton, Ilfracombe, or Great Torrington. No address appears here because DVSA only discloses the precise venue once a slot has been booked, through the confirmation sent to your GOV.UK account. The format is consistent nationwide: a multiple-choice round testing your Highway Code knowledge, then a hazard perception round built from video clips of real driving situations. DVSA treats a theory pass as a strict prerequisite for booking a practical test, no certificate number means no practical booking. Your theory pass certificate is valid for two years, which is usually more than enough time to build up practical driving experience. Staff will ask for photo ID at reception, usually a provisional driving licence, so have it ready before you’re called through. No phones or smartwatches are allowed at the desk where you take the test, so switch them off and put them away beforehand. DVSA’s own official app and question bank remain the most reliable revision tools, closer to the real exam than most third-party alternatives. Reserving your slot is a short job on GOV.UK, search for a date, pay online, then just remember your documents on the day and arrive with time to spare.

Directions To Centre

If you’re driving, take the A361 towards Barnstaple and look out for signs to the town centre as you approach, where parking options are available nearby. Rail travellers should aim for Barnstaple Station, a short walk from the test centre itself. Bus passengers can check local routes that stop at Barnstaple Bus Station, which sits conveniently close by. Always refer to the latest schedules to make sure you’re on time. Leave yourself a comfortable buffer getting there, DVSA treats a late arrival the same as a no-show. You find out your result immediately after finishing, staff will go through your score with you on the spot. Passing here is the usual trigger for booking an intensive practical course.
